LONG BEACH, Calif. – Lia Pili launched a 57.72m/189-4 to set a new No. 7 program mark in the hammer throw Friday at the Beach Invitational at Jack Rose Track.
For the second straight day, Pili earned a spot on the program’s all-time list. The Las Cruces, N.M. native threw 57.72m/189-4 to place fifth in the hammer throw.
Kali McEuen clocked a 24.10 to win the 200m, with Cambria Hasler finishing second in 24.34. Mikensi Smith placed third, one-hundredth of a second behind Hasler.
Alysa Keller led the Cougars in the javelin throw, finishing fifth with her 47.08m/154-5.
